Which of the following is an INCORRECT match?

Options

  1. AElectron Gain enthalpy - F Br > I
  2. BMetallic character - Al > Mg > B > K
  3. CFirst Ionization Enthalpies - Na Al < Si
  4. DIonic size - Na ^+ > Mg ⁺² > Al ⁺³ > Si ⁺⁴

Correct answer

B. Metallic character - Al > Mg > B > K

Step-by-step solution

Metallic character increases down a group and decreases from left to right across a period. Potassium ( K ) is an alkali metal in group 1 and period 4, making it the most metallic among the given elements. Boron ( B ) is a metalloid in group 13 and period 2, making it the least metallic. Magnesium ( Mg ) and Aluminum ( Al ) belong to period 3. Since Mg is in group 2 and Al is in group 13, Mg is more metallic than Al . The correct order of metallic character is K > Mg > Al > B .
